The NJAFP is offering two unique pre-conference workshops designed to help family physicians survive financially, and take steps to rediscover the joy in practicing family medicine.  To say that these are difficult economic times for NJ primary care would be an understatement, but some practicing family physicians have found ways to remain not only solvent, but financially successful.  Primary Care physicians and their office staffs are invited to come learn some immediate steps that they can take to implement the techniques and tactics that these successful physicians have discovered.  At a second workshop, attendees will hear from a panel of leaders from across the country who will discuss emerging systems in primary care.  NJAFP Vice President, and program chair for the event, Bob Eidus, MD, MBA says "Primary care is in crisis. But rather than dwell on the danger, a core group of family physicians are focusing on the opportunity, changing the business of medicine and not just surviving but succeeding in practicing medicine in a way most family physicians only dream about."
